Give little idea. PAF engineers were involved and donated one Mirage when this plane development started. But the issue was engine, when Russian refused third party export of AL31 engine. Pakistan had no choice just to scrap the deal. Now Russian has change the policy, hopefully Pak will get this engine.
J-10 is based on cancelled Israeli project called LAVEY due to U S refusal of supply of GE engine under ToT,although U S has already helped Israel a lot to develop avionics and radar for this Lavey project.Its that radar and avionics that became the basis of flourishing Israeli avionic industries today.

Some members are in favor of J-10 while some are against it for induction in PAF. Only PAF will decide whether to proceed with J-10 or not. It all depends upon price (aircraft cost, maintenance cost, spares etc), its capability, its availability, risks from enemy and some terms & conditions.
The J-10A has a service ceiling of 18,000m (while F-16 has 15,240m, JF-17 has 16,920m). The French Rafale has a lower service ceiling of 16,800m. For combat, the same missile launched at a higher altitude (such as 18,000m) will fly further. On the other hand, a French Rafale cannot engage a high-flying J-10A at 18,000m (which is 1,200m beyond the French Rafale's service ceiling).
Geng Ruguang, senior vice president of China Aviation Industry Corporation, said the J-10B's active phased array airborne radar enables the fighter to track six targets and engage four of them simultaneously.
However J-10 may not be good for other roles which JF-17 and F-16 can do better. Every aircraft has its own positive and negative points. So a combination of three different aircrafts can be very lethal for the enemy.
